Aqua-pro Inc. produces submersible water pumps for ponds and cisterns. The unit sales for selected months of the year are as follows:

Unit Sales
April 180,000
May 220,000
June 200,000
July 240,000

Company policy requires that ending inventories for each month be 25% of next month's sales. However, at the beginning of April, due to greater sales in March than anticipated, the beginning inventory of water pumps is only 21,000.

Required:

Prepare a production budget for the second quarter of the year. Show the number of units that should be produced each month as well as for the quarter in total.
